Try:
<context-param> <param-name>definitions-config</param-name>
<param-value>/WEB-INF/tiles/tiles_login.xml,/WEB-INF/tiles/tiles_browse.xml</param-value>
</context-param>
Find out more at
http://tiles.apache.org/config-reference.html#BasicTilesContainer%20configuration
